While all workers at Southern Cross Care have been treated poorly in recent months, home care workers undoubtedly have had it the worst.
Whether it’s underpayments, broken shift agreements, missing pays or just plain old being forgotten about – the list of legitimate grievances is long.
One of the main reasons for this is that SCC think you are easily divided. Unlike residential workers, you rarely see your colleagues, and it’s hard to stand united when you are often busy on the road.
But a group of north west home care workers have said enough is enough and have taken their concerns to the SCC board.
This is no small achievement, especially given the coastal workers are more spread out than most.
They’ve made SCC listen, and the CEO will be travelling to Devonport to meet with them and hear them out.
